WHAT IF MY LICENCE DISC HAS ALREADY EXPIRED?

There is no need to worry if your license disc has already expired, the Disky service is still able to assist you in renewing your motor vehicle license. Our quoting system will automatically calculate the total amount due for payment, including all fees associated with renewing the license disc up to date and any late fees that may apply.

HOW LONG DOES IT TAKE BEFORE I WILL RECEIVE MY LICENCE DISC?

The renewal time may vary between metro and outlying areas. We commit to a delivery within 10 working days from the date of payment but we pride ourselves in faster deliveries. We have a high percentage of licence discs delivered within 5 working days.

MY RENEWAL STATUS SHOWS BLOCKED?

There may be opportunities for us to assist you in resolving a blocked status. Please take a moment to review the details of the blocked status provided below for guidance on the next steps to follow.

Additional Fees Required:

There are additional fees associated with your license disc due to the authorities' quoted license fee. Our support team will send you a notice along with an additional invoice. Upon payment of this invoice, we can proceed to unblock your license disc and initiate the printing process.

Other unlicenced vehicles:

Another one of your vehicles is currently pending renewal and is causing a hold on the issuance of this license disc. If you have another vehicle that also requires renewal, you can utilize the Disky WhatsApp once more, and we will process the new license disc using your identity number.

Roadworthy required:

Your license disc is associated with a status that necessitates your vehicle undergoing a roadworthy test. To address this, you will need to visit a physical roadworthy center. After your vehicle successfully passes the roadworthy test, please notify us using the contact information provided below.

Not owner of vehicle:

Your license disc is currently blocked because the registered vehicle owner does not match the identity document provided. Perhaps the vehicle is not registered in your name yet or an incorrect document provided during your application process. Contact our support team to provide correct owner information.

BRNC required:

Your license disc application was a business application, which mandates the submission of a BRNC document. Acceptable documents includes RC1, BRNC, or RCN document. Without this essential document, we are unable to process your renewal. Please send a copy of an acceptable document to our support team via email.

Temporary block:

Your license disc is currently under temporary blockage, but our vetting team is actively working to resolve this and will soon unblock the application.

MY RENEWAL STATUS SHOWS REFUND?

Your license disc has been marked for a refund, which could be a result of your request or the receipt of an irreversible block status from the authorities. If our support team has not already reached out to you, they will do so shortly. We kindly ask for your patience during this process, as it may take up to 5 working days for the refund to be processed and credited to your bank account. Refunds are associated with the below sub statuses.

Renewal not due:

Our vetting team has reclassified your license renewal to a refund status, as it has been determined that your license disc is not yet ready for renewal.

Liable for licencing:

Our vetting team has reclassified your license renewal application as a refund request because the vehicle in question is liable for licensing, and regrettably, this is not something we can assist with.

Unknown owner:

Our vetting team has reclassified your license renewal application as a refund request due to the current uncertainty regarding the owner of the vehicle. For further details and assistance regarding this matter, please don't hesitate to contact our support team using the provided contact information below.

Enforcement order:

Our vetting team has reclassified your license renewal application as a refund request because an enforcement order mark has been identified on your license disc. Regrettably, this is a matter beyond our scope of assistance, and you will need to visit your local traffic department to resolve this issue.

Unpaid transaction:

Our vetting team has reclassified your license renewal application as a refund request because there are outstanding, unpaid transactions associated with your license disc. Regrettably, we do not have access to the specific details of these unpaid transactions, and therefore, we must proceed with refunding your payment.

Admin mark:

Our vetting team has reclassified your license renewal application as a refund request because an admin mark has been identified on your license disc. Regrettably, this is a matter beyond our scope of assistance, and you will need to visit your local traffic department to resolve this issue.

Infringement:

Our vetting team has reclassified your license renewal application as a refund request because an infrindgement has been identified on your license disc. Regrettably, this is a matter beyond our scope of assistance, and you will need to visit your local traffic department to resolve this issue.
